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1026 4699 66109322735
7381000291 8519678
7381000291 8519678
832 92 70053 3205831901
All about undefined
Interested in learning more?
7381000291 8519678
832 92 70053 3205831901
See more
378 53972
2078785514 97807321 14311090 053
See more
66491864 6930980381 82119
7593 54 301
See more